The 3 times Odell Beckham’s shown he’s got an absolute cannon during his career

OBJ spinning the pill didn’t exactly come out of nowhere.

Here it is: definitively the best downfield pass anyone has thrown in a New York Giants uniform this season.

This 57-yard touchdown pass lit the spark for a struggling Giants offense in a game they’d end up losing to the Panthers. But that wasn’t Eli Manning winging the pig, or even backup Alex Tanney. It was receiver Odell Beckham Jr., who’s more liable to do this with one hand on the ball ...

... than what he did in Week 5.

But that OBJ can throw isn’t really a revelation.

Back in 2015, an ESPN story referenced Beckham as one of the Giants possible emergency quarterbacks, albeit it seemed really far-fetched at the time given the fact that Manning was still in the midst of a decade-long streak of not missing a start.

The Giants’ emergency quarterback would be one of their wide receivers, with Odell Beckham Jr. and Rueben Randle the most likely candidates. Beckham in particular is very active throwing the ball in practice, though always on his own and not in a structured environment. He can throw a spiral with either hand and can throw the ball a good distance with either hand as well. From time to time, he will crash the quarterback drills in which Eli Manning and backup Ryan Nassib try to hit targets from a distance.

And then there are the two times Beckham has thrown in his college and pro career to date.

The first was in his last game at LSU, the 2014 Outback Bowl against Iowa.

And then, near the end of his rookie year the Giants ran nearly the exact same play for Beckham with a similar end result — an incompletion.

Beckham’s clearly gotten better winging the pig as shown by his downfield strike to Barkley. Here’s hoping we get to see some more of it this season.
